Paige Watkins (Winnipeg, MB) finished 5-2 in the 0-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Watkins defeated
Shae Bevan (Winnipeg, MB) 8-6, then won 6-4 against Hayley Bergman (Morris, MB). Watkins went on to lose 11-4 against Alexandra Friesen (Winnipeg, MB). Watkins lost 8-2 to Mackenzie Zacharias (Altona, MB) where Watkins responded with a 7-6 win over Katy Lukowich (Winnipeg, MB). Watkins won 9-1 against Arah Davies (Winnipeg, MB), then won 8-7 against Emma Jensen (Dauphin, MB) in their final qualifying round match.
